Output 3a70d629ef60dda1531ae9b7fceff350b124796a0c0e8195e9019fc394c910c8:1

value
663215
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0fb3444a3853b09781d7907933a3a2805ca69941 OP_EQUALVERIFY OP_CHECKSIG
address
12S1tYue55iTJiqFxH3kwkrE8f4ez1whDb
transaction
3a70d629ef60dda1531ae9b7fceff350b124796a0c0e8195e9019fc394c910c8
spent
true